
US Navy Captain Describes Red Sea Clash as 'Knife Fight in a Phone Booth'
The US Navy's recent conflict with the Houthis in the Red Sea has provided valuable lessons in high-tempo air defense operations, highlighting the challenges of modern maritime warfare and the significantly greater complexities a future conflict with China would entail, including longer-range engagements, advanced missile technology, and the need for improved reloading and cost-effective defense strategies.
